Output ef8306772bc465025d1aa07d93607d5ab6ab3592f7e4781a4aaf135ac21a15e4:0

value
25000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 273eceb31d873d0b7fd31c8508d1a0d27a65fae5 OP_EQUALVERIFY OP_CHECKSIG
address
14aWbRDP5Q5UC26SEEUHgkZNKiLQTgeFXa
transaction
ef8306772bc465025d1aa07d93607d5ab6ab3592f7e4781a4aaf135ac21a15e4
spent
true